      I honestly think people have different opinions on this. Either way is fine. Some people are using them frozen and don't want to rinse them before, some people don't care if they are rinsed or not. Some people rinse after and use them thawed, so it really is a matter of preference. I would consider it a 'best practice' to start with clean berries. And they do need to dry before proceeding for best results. But whether you rinse or not, is not a deal-breaker on how they turn out. Do what works best for you.
